Do I need approval to have a skip delivered on the street in Welling?
In most circumstances, your skip can be delivered onto your driveway, the road, pathway or grass verge and deliveries can be made to your house or workplace. If you need the skip to be positioned on land outside of your company or home, you must get permission from your local authority in Welling, which is known as a skip permit. If necessary, we would be happy to arrange this for you, and so it’s one less thing to worry about. The local authority will charge a fee for your license, and you should know before booking that securing the licence can often take up to 2 working days.

How many different skip sizes are available?
We supply a full range of skip sizes to meet your particular needs, from 2 to 40 cubic yards. The smallest available skip is the 2 yard mini skip, which is a compact skip ideal for modest DIY jobs and domestic clearances. A popular option for larger projects, renovations and building work is the 8 yard builders skip.
For Welling businesses with a significant quantity of bulky waste materials, we can provide RoRo containers (roll on roll off skips), between 20-40 cubic yards in size.

What types of waste can you dispose of in a skip?
Prior to ordering your skip, it is important to check that the sort of rubbish you wish to get rid of will be allowed to go in the skip. Some goods and materials have to be kept separate and can’t get mixed with general waste. This is a legal requirement which aims to help protect the environment.
Some examples of waste types you may discard in your skip include household items like pieces of furniture, floor tiles, cabinets, garden waste and toys. You can also use a skip to get rid of building and demolition waste, including bricks, dirt, stone, metals and concrete.
Examples of prohibited items include things like electronic goods, tyres, paint, chemicals, batteries and plasterboard. These are all considered hazardous waste materials and subsequently need to be discarded separately from general waste.

How big is a roll-on roll-off skip?
If you operate a company in Welling and wish to get rid of large amounts of light waste, a roll-on roll-off bin could be a great choice. Available in 20 – 40 cubic yards, these are the biggest waste disposal skips that can be hired.
As the name suggests, these containers can be rolled off and on the lorry with a hook, unlike regular skips, which are lifted using chains.
Is it ok to load up the skip above the side?
You should not fill the skip past the level load mark. When you fill it over the tip of this mark, it means that your skip will not be safe to transport, and you can be asked to take off any extra waste prior to it being picked up.

How much waste can you fit in the mini skip?
The mini skip is the most compact size offered and can describe either the 2 or 3 cubic yard skip. These compact containers are perfect for small DIY work and household clearances. Their small footprint means they are perfect for driveways.
They can be used to get rid of all types of waste materials, from household furniture and old baby toys to paving slabs and bricks. With a capacity of around 25-30 bin bags of waste, the mini skip will save you needing to make numerous journeys to the local recycling centre.

What is classed as being a builder’s skip?
The phrase builder’s skip can refer to two sizes – the 6 cubic yard and the 8 yd skip. The label stems from the fact that these are the most typical sizes used by general builders and tradespeople.
These big skips are ideal for numerous types of household and commercial projects. They are the largest skips which you can use for hefty builders waste including dirt, rubble and concrete.

Am I able to put electronic items in my skip?
Unfortunately this is not allowed, as electronic items like old televisions, freezers, pcs and monitors are classified as hazardous waste materials. Due to The Waste Electric and Electronic Equipment (WEEE) Regulations 2013, electrical items must be kept separate to allow them to be recycled and disposed of in a secure and eco friendly fashion.
